This study adds to the mounting evidence against the popular misconception that corruption is a trait of human nature.<\/span><\/p>\n<div><span style=\"color:#000000;\">In ten experiments using economic games, scientists observed that faster decisions result in more cooperation and generosity, while slower, calculated decisions show a decrease in cooperation and generosity. The conclusion is that the automatic reaction is to be friendly, generous and cooperative, and only upon further consideration do humans become greedy or violent. From<\/span>\u00a0<span style=\"color:#0000ff;\"><a href=\"http:\/\/www.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ov\/pubmed\/22996558\"><span style=\"color:#0000ff;\">the study<\/span><\/a><\/span><span style=\"color:#000000;\">:<\/span><\/p>\n<blockquote><p><span style=\"color:#000000;\">\u201cTo explain these results, we propose that cooperation is intuitive because cooperative heuristics are developed in daily life where cooperation is typically advantageous. We then validate predictions generated by this proposed mechanism. Our results provide convergent evidence that intuition supports cooperation in social dilemmas, and that reflection can undermine these cooperative impulses.\u201d<\/span><br \/>\n<span style=\"color:#000000;\"> <a name=\"more\"><\/a><\/span><\/p><\/blockquote>\n<p><span style=\"color:#000000;\">Any scientific studies these days should be taken with a grain of salt, because we are without a doubt living in an era of soviet style science, where state and corporate entities are using the scientific establishment to project a particular worldview into the mainstream consciousness.
